Output 8b332dafe5f9f7492a07c2c43b6fcba4f2cd8d4a01f01b4e91b975facb32a88d:0

value
149023
script pubkey
OP_HASH160 OP_PUSHBYTES_20 901734f3e3d9d4eae12eee400760717d89a612c2 OP_EQUAL
address
3Epu2cBC9KAy1aCZ7ypq9ccVdbsaoxpCNz
transaction
8b332dafe5f9f7492a07c2c43b6fcba4f2cd8d4a01f01b4e91b975facb32a88d
confirmations
19067
spent
true